• FIR fields - File Identification Records (FIR) identify the start of a new logical
file in the data stream and provide job processing information to the system
operator.
• Com
posite fields - Fields that are comprised of two or more existing fields or
that combine parts of existing fields to make a new field
When adding fields to the Data Setup, remember that by default the fields are
set up in their order of occurrence in the actual input file unless you clear the
Fields in Order check box under the Data Fields tab.

Adding Data Fields
To add a Data field, complete the following steps.
1. C
reate a new Data Setup or double-click an existing Data Setup to open it,
and then select the Data Fields tab.
2. Click New in the Data Field area. The new field is added to the field list as
DATAFIELD1, etc.
• To insert a new field, select an existing field from the list and then
click Insert. The new field will be added above the one you selected.
• To duplicate a field, select a field from the list and then click
Duplicate. The field will be duplicated and will appear below the
original field in the list.
